# Flaglight Rollouts — Approvals

Quick version for on-call: any rollout touching more than 5% of traffic needs an approval in Flaglight before the ramp continues. Kill switches don't need approval — just flip them and note it in the incident channel. Scheduled ramps pause automatically if error budget burns hot. If you're stuck at 2 a.m. with a pending approval, there's one person authorized to override, and that's the approver below.

account owner for tagep-bafof: Norael Gilax Juleth

### Action item: Harrowfield gateway buffering

During the outage, the Harrowfield telemetry gateway dropped readings from roughly forty tractors because its in-memory buffer had no overflow policy. Owner for the fix is the Fieldwire team: add disk-backed spill, cap retention at six hours, and alert when the buffer exceeds half capacity. Target is two sprints out. Progress will be reported at this sync until closed. Design notes, capacity math, and the review checklist are being tracked on the internal page:

runbook for yahop-tajep: https://jenkins.olvarqstack.internal/settings

Test plan — deep-link routing, Pinwheel app v3.1. Verify cold-start links resolve to the correct screen on both platforms, that malformed paths fall back to home, and that auth-gated routes queue until login completes. Run the matrix against the staging resolver, not prod. If routing loops, check the manifest first. Requests to the resolver must be authenticated; attach the bearer token shown below.

portal login ticket: eyJhbGciOiJIUzI1NiIsInR5cCI6IkpXVCJ9.eyJzdWIiOiI6jvuNyIn0.lprGxrad